Crawlspace waterproofing services involve installing systems designed to prevent water intrusion into the space beneath a building. This typically includes the application of waterproof membranes, the installation of drainage systems, and the sealing of vents or vents to prevent moisture entry. The goal is to create a dry, stable environment under the structure, reducing the risk of water damage and mold growth. These services often focus on addressing existing moisture issues and implementing preventative measures to protect the property’s foundation.

Water infiltration in crawlspaces can lead to significant problems such as wood rot, mold development, and structural deterioration. Excess moisture can also attract pests and contribute to musty odors that permeate the entire building. Crawlspace waterproofing aims to mitigate these issues by controlling humidity levels and directing water away from the foundation. Properly waterproofed crawlspaces help maintain the integrity of the building’s structure, improve indoor air quality, and prevent costly repairs caused by water damage.

The types of properties that typically utilize crawlspace waterproofing services include residential homes, especially those with basements or crawlspaces that are prone to dampness. Commercial buildings with below-ground or semi-underground spaces may also benefit from these services. Older properties with inadequate drainage or ventilation systems often require waterproofing solutions to address persistent moisture issues. The service is especially relevant in areas with high rainfall, poor drainage, or fluctuating groundwater levels, where moisture management is crucial.

Professionals offering crawlspace waterproofing services often employ a variety of techniques tailored to each property’s specific needs. These can include the installation of vapor barriers, sump pumps, and drainage mats, as well as sealing vents and cracks. The objective is to create a comprehensive moisture control system that prevents water from entering the space and minimizes humidity levels. The overview below groups typical Crawlspace Waterproofing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lewis Center,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Basic Waterproofing - The cost for fundamental crawlspace waterproofing typically ranges from $1,500 to $3,500. This includes sealing minor cracks and installing basic vapor barriers. Prices may vary based on the size and condition of the crawlspace.

Drainage System Installation - Installing a drainage system can cost between $2,500 and $6,000. This service involves adding sump pumps, drain tiles, or interior drainage to redirect water effectively away from the crawlspace.

Complete Encapsulation - Full encapsulation services usually fall within the $4,000 to $10,000 range. This includes sealing vents, insulating, and installing vapor barriers for comprehensive moisture control.

Additional Repairs - Costs for repairs such as foundation crack sealing or structural reinforcement vary from $500 to $3,000. These are often necessary to prepare the crawlspace for waterproofing or to address existing issues.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is crawlspace waterproofing? Crawlspace waterproofing involves measures taken by local service providers to prevent water intrusion and moisture buildup in crawlspaces, helping to protect the home’s foundation and indoor air quality.

Why is waterproofing a crawlspace important? Waterproofing can help reduce mold growth, prevent wood rot, and avoid structural damage caused by excess moisture in the crawlspace area.

What methods do local pros use for crawlspace waterproofing? Common techniques include installing vapor barriers, exterior drainage systems, sump pumps, and sealing cracks to keep water out of the crawlspace.

How can I tell if my crawlspace needs waterproofing? Signs include persistent dampness, mold or mildew growth, a musty odor, or visible water stains on foundation walls or flooring.
